Ingredients
For the Meatballs:
- 1 pound ground beef (or ground turkey)
- 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/4 cup green onions,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on ginger, grated
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 1 egg
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 tablespoon brown sugar (optional)
For the Spicy Mayo Dip:
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 1 tablespoon Sriracha (or more, to taste)
- 1 teaspoon l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on soy sauce
- Optional: sesame seeds and chopped green onions for garnish
How to Make Korean BBQ Meatballs with Spicy Mayo Dip: An Incredible 7-Step Recipe
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Begin by preheating your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
Step 2: Mix the Meatball Ingredients
In a large mixing bowl, combine:
* ground beef,
* breadcrumbs,
* green onions,
* minced garlic,
* grated ginger,
* soy sauce,
* sesame oil,
* egg,
* salt,
* pepper.
Mix until well combined.
Step 3: Form the Meatballs
Using your hands, form the mixture into small meatballs about 1 inch in diameter. Place them on the prepared baking sheet, ensuring they are spaced apart.
Step 4: Bake the Meatballs
Transfer the baking sheet to the preheated oven. Bake for 20–25 minutes or until the meatballs are cooked through and have a nice golden color.
Step 5: Prepare the Spicy Mayo Dip
While the meatballs are baking, mix together:
* mayonnaise,
* Sriracha,
* lemon juice,
* soy sauce.
Adjust Sriracha according to your preferred spice level.
Step 6: Garnish the Dip
If desired, sprinkle sesame seeds and chopped green onions over the dip for added flavor and visual appeal.
Step 7: Serve
Once cooked, remove the meatballs from the oven and let them cool slightly. Serve warm alongside your spicy mayo dip.

How to Perfect Korean BBQ Meatballs with Spicy Mayo Dip: An Incredible 7-Step Recipe
Perfecting your Korean BBQ meatballs is all about technique and attention to detail. Here are some tips to help you achieve the best results.
- Choose quality meat – Opt for fresh ground beef or turkey for better flavor and texture.
- Don’t overmix – Gently combine ingredients to keep the meatballs tender and avoid toughness.
- Adjust spices – Feel free to experiment with spices like red pepper flakes for added heat in your meatball mixture.
- Use a thermometer – Ensure meatballs reach an internal temperature of 160°F (70°C) for safety and optimal doneness.
- Let them rest – Allow cooked meatballs to sit for a few minutes before serving; this helps retain moisture.
- Garnish creatively – Enhance presentation by garnishing with sesame seeds or chopped green onions just before serving.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ftover Korean BBQ meatballs in an airtight container.
- They will keep well in the fridge for up to 3 days.
Freezing Korean BBQ Meatballs with Spicy Mayo Dip: An Incredible 7-Step Recipe
- For longer storage, freeze the meatballs in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ring them to a freezer-safe container.
- These meatballs can be frozen for up to 3 months.
Reheating Korean BBQ Meatballs with Spicy Mayo Dip: An Incredible 7-Step Recipe
-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and reheat meatballs on a baking sheet for about 15-20 minutes.
- Microwave: Place meatballs in a microwave-safe dish and cover. Heat in intervals of 30 seconds until warmed through.
- Stovetop: Heat in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of broth if needed, stirring occasionally until heated through.
